Ingredients: 1 lb not too lean Minced beef (you can use any minced meat you prefer i like the flavour of beef, you can also mix dif meats 1/2 lamb 1/2 beef or pork) 2 fresh carrotts diced (you can use canned) 1 14 oz can of small peas (you can use frozen) 1 beef stock cube salt and pepper (i never use salt in my meat only when cooking potatoes) 1 small onion diced (optional)i dont use this in mine) 1 Can of Beef gravey (you can make your own let me know if you need a recipe) mashed potatoes for topping (you can use boxed)i always use fresh)
Directions This can be done on stove top or in the oven But i use a slow cooker. Heat a frying pan on high heat and add your meat make sure you stir and just cook slightly untill brown. Place your meat in to slow cooker add diced carrots if using fresh, add onion if using and mix your stock cube with water (you could use beef stock, i have always used a cube, old habbits and all that...or is it old dog new tricks?!!!)anyway....add salt (if using) and pepper cook on low setting for 2 hours. You will find the bowl kinda looks greasy i always drain my meat mixture at this point but you dont have to. Drain if draining and return meat to the pot add Gravey, peas (and carrots if using canned) cook on low for about half an hour. I usually use this time to make my potatoes after i have creamed them i place them in a shallow oven proof dish, drag a fork lightly over the top to make peakes and broil until golden brown on the top (it's usual for you to top off your meat mixture then transfer to the oven but i find this can make for a sloppy mess so i do it seperately) plate by spooning out meat mixture then adding potatoe on top ...ooo you can also add cheese to the top of the potatoe before broiling thats yummy too.
